In the related PhD thesis, we focus on integer and linear programming approaches to problems in two groups of Vehicle Routing Problems (VRPs): one considering energy consumption and other that considers backhauls and uncertainty. Besides its relation to costs, minimizing energy consumption in vehicle routing potentially mitigate environmental impacts, as is the case of the Cumulative VRP (CmVRP), which minimizes a simplified measure of a load-dependent energy consumption. To the CmVRP, we propose a new formulation whose relaxation is stronger than the ones it is based on and employ a branch-cut-and-price (BCP) algorithm based on an existing formulation to present state-of-the-art results. We propose variants of the Capacitated VRP and CmVRP that consider energy limits per vehicle. To them, we devise BCP approaches where the pricing subproblems rely on discretized loads per arc and present extensive results. To the best of our knowledge, this is the first time a load-dependent energy consumption is limited by the means of the pricing. Finally, we tackle the VRP with Selective Backhauls, in which, after visiting customers, each vehicle may visit a single backhaul to collect an amount of an uncertain revenue. To this problem, a robust optimization model and a branch-and-cut algorithm are devised and experimented.
